Hichiso (七宗町, Hichiso-cho) is a town in Gifu Prefecture. Population 3,402 (2020 census), area 90.47 km². Borders 6 places.

A town (町 / chō or machi) in Kamo District, Gifu Prefecture. It elects its own mayor and assembly, the same tier of government as every other municipality in Japan. The district in its address groups towns and villages; it is not a government.

Questions about Hichiso

Is Hichiso a city, a town, or a village?
Hichiso (七宗町) is a town (町, cho) in Gifu Prefecture. A town is a municipality on the same tier as a city, with its own mayor and assembly. The difference is size: a municipality generally needs 50,000 residents to become a city. Its address puts it in Kamo District (加茂郡), which is a name for a group of towns and villages, not a government.
Where is Hichiso?
Hichiso is in Gifu Prefecture (岐阜県), in the Chūbu region of Japan. The prefecture is a government; the region is a customary grouping of prefectures and elects nothing.
What is the population of Hichiso?
3,402 at the 2020 census, down 12.2% from 3,876 in 2015. The area is 90.47 km², which is 38 people per km². 1,312 households. 46.1% of residents are 65 or older and 8.3% are under 15.
Which municipalities border Hichiso?
Six: Seki City (関市), Minokamo City (美濃加茂市), Gero City (下呂市), Kawabe Town (川辺町), Yaotsu Town (八百津町), and Shirakawa Town (白川町). These are the municipalities that share a land border with Hichiso in the boundary data. Borders across water are not counted.
How is Hichiso written in Japanese?
七宗町, read Hichiso-cho. The last character, 町 (cho), is the word for town, and the name is often used without it in English.
How does an address in Hichiso begin?
岐阜県加茂郡七宗町… (Gifu-ken, Kamo-gun, Hichiso-cho, …). The prefecture name is written first, then the district name, then the town name. The district name is written but the district is not a government. After that are written the named area, the chōme, the block, and the building number.
